Smart Study Techniques for Exam Success
To enhance exam preparation in chemistry, students should embrace effective study strategies that support understanding and retention of material. One key approach is to build a structured study schedule, dedicating specific times for different topics while ensuring regular review sessions. Utilizing active learning techniques, such as summarizing concepts in their own copyright or teaching the material to a peer, can substantially improve comprehension.
Furthermore, students should include practice problems, as these reinforce knowledge and pinpoint areas that demand further attention. Engaging with different resources, including textbooks, online platforms, and study groups, promotes a deeper understanding of complex concepts. Implementing mnemonic devices or visual aids can also improve memory retention.
In conclusion, students should prioritize a balanced study environment—minimizing distractions and guaranteeing adequate breaks—to enhance focus and avoid burnout. By implementing these strategies, students can successfully prepare for their chemistry exams, preparing themselves for success.

Your Questions Answered
What Credentials Should I Look for in a Chemistry Tutor?
When selecting a chemistry tutor, it's important to prioritize qualifications including a strong educational foundation in chemistry, relevant teaching experience, excellent communication skills, and a demonstrated history of helping students reach their academic goals.
How Far in Advance Should I Begin Tutoring Before an Exam?
Optimally, students should commence tutoring sessions at least four to six weeks ahead of an exam. This timeline allows for comprehensive review, practice of difficult concepts, and enough time to address any outstanding questions or challenges.
Is Online Tutoring as Effective as Face-to-Face Learning?
Evidence suggests that online tutoring sessions can be equally effective as face-to-face sessions, given that the tutor maintains active student engagement and employs the right tools. Student preferences and learning styles may affect effectiveness, however.
What Are the Standard Rates for Chemistry Tutoring Services?
The typical cost of chemistry tutoring services ranges from $25 to $100 per hour, determined by factors such as the tutor's experience, location, and whether the sessions are delivered online or in person.
